        /// <summary>
        /// Scans the Stream for a valid IRI-Authority
        /// </summary>
        /// <param name="oStream"></param>
        /// <returns></returns>
        bool doScan(ParseStream oStream)
        {
            bool bVal = false;
            int n = scanChars(oStream.getData());
            string sData = oStream.getData().Substring(0, n);
            try
            {
                moURI = new Uri("http", sData, null, null, null);
                String sHost = moURI.Host;
                if ((sHost != null) && (sHost.Length > 0))
                {
                    char cFirst = sHost[0];
                    bool bCheckIP = char.IsDigit(cFirst) ||
                        (cFirst == '[');
                    bVal = bCheckIP ? verifyIP(sHost) : verifyDNS(sHost);
                }
            }
            catch (UriFormatException e)
            { }

            // consume and return true if valid
            if (bVal)
            {
                oStream.consume(n);
                return true;
            }

            return false;
        }

        /// <summary>
        /// Parses the input stream into the obj
        /// </summary>
        /// <param name="oStream">The input stream to scan from</param>
        /// <returns>True if part of the Stream was consumed into the obj</returns>
        bool doScan(ParseStream oStream)
        {
            // make sure we start with a slash
            if (oStream.empty() || (oStream.getData()[0] != '/'))
            {
                return false;
            }

            // consume the slash
            oStream.consume(1);

            // now scan the XRI segments as we are supposed to
            base.scanXRISegments(oStream);

            // return true no matter what, we got the slash
            return true;
        }

        /// <summary>
        /// Parses the input stream into the GCS Character String
        /// </summary>
        /// <param name="oParseStream">The input stream to scan from</param>
        /// <returns>True if part of the Stream was consumed</returns>
        private bool scanGCSChar(ParseStream oParseStream)
        {
            if (oParseStream.empty())
            {
                return false;
            }

            switch (oParseStream.getData()[0])
            {
                case '+':
                case '=':
                case '@':
                case '$':
                case '!':
                    {
                        // this way provides a clean copy, whereas substring does not
                        msGCSRoot = char.ToString(oParseStream.getData()[0]);
                        oParseStream.consume(1);
                        return true;
                    }
            }

            return false;
        }
